
Last season, the UNC basketball team did not perform up to expectations. However, one player that seemed to be consistently on the rise throughout the entire season, eventually earning and staying in a starting role was Drake Powell. The freshman forward is now headed to the NBA Draft on Wednesday and projected to be a late, first-round pick in the draft.
USA TODAY released their final mock draft ahead of draft day and has Powell headed across the country to the Phoenix Suns to participate in the rebuilding around Devin Booker after the departure of future Hall of Fame forward Kevin Durant last weekend.
Powell has the skillset that would be able to not only excel at the next level, but also he could be a potential key piece to the rotation in Phoenix that is now down a key forward.
The 6-foot-5 forward averaged 7.4 points, 3.4 rebounds, and 1.1 assists per game last seasoon while shooting 48.3% from the field and 37.9% from behind the arc. Still very much raw talent, the right organization could take Powell and mold him into the potential of star, two-way players like Mikal Bridges or Norman Powell.
